Shingle roof replacement services involve removing an existing roof made with asphalt shingles and installing a new, durable roofing system. This process typically includes inspecting the current roof for underlying issues, tearing off the old shingles, repairing any damaged decking or structural components, and then applying new shingles that match the homeowner’s style and preferences. The goal is to ensure the roof provides reliable protection against weather elements while enhancing the property's curb appeal. Experienced service providers can handle all aspects of this project, making it a straightforward solution for homeowners needing a fresh, secure roof.

This service is especially valuable when a roof shows signs of significant wear or damage that cannot be easily repaired. Common problems prompting shingle roof replacement include extensive shingle curling or cracking, widespread granule loss, leaks, or areas of missing shingles. Over time, exposure to harsh weather conditions can weaken the roofing materials, leading to increased vulnerability. Replacing the entire roof can help prevent further damage to the underlying structure, reduce the risk of leaks, and avoid more costly repairs down the line.

Shingle roof replacement is suitable for a variety of property types, including single-family homes, multi-family residences, and small commercial buildings. Homes in areas prone to severe weather, such as heavy rain, snow, or wind, often benefit from a new roof to improve resilience. Additionally, properties with aging or outdated shingles may find that a replacement not only restores their protection but also boosts overall aesthetic appeal. The overview below groups typical Shingle Roof Replacement proj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Medford, MA.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Minor shingle roof repairs, such as replacing a few damaged shingles, typically cost between $250 and $600. Many routine fixes fall within this range, depending on the extent of the damage and materials needed.

Partial Replacement - Replacing sections of a shingle roof or fixing specific problem areas can range from $1,000 to $3,000. Larger, more complex partial jobs are less common but may push costs higher depending on roof size and access.

Full Roof Replacement - A complete shingle roof replacement for a standard home often falls between $5,000 and $12,000. Larger or more intricate projects can reach $15,000 or more, though most projects are within the middle of this range.

High-End or Complex Projects - Extensive or custom shingle roof replacements, including high-end materials or difficult access, can exceed $20,000. These are less common and usually reserved for larger, more detailed projects.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are the benefits of replacing a shingle roof? Replacing a shingle roof can enhance the home's curb appeal, improve energy efficiency, and prevent potential leaks or structural damage caused by aging or damaged shingles.

How do I know when a shingle roof needs to be replaced? Signs that a roof may need replacement include widespread shingle damage, curling or missing shingles, leaks inside the home, or significant granule loss in gutters.

What types of shingles are available for roof replacement? Local contractors typically offer a variety of shingles, including asphalt, architectural, and premium options, to match the home's style and durability preferences.

What should I consider when choosing a contractor for shingle roof replacement? It's important to look for experienced local service providers with good reputation, proper licensing, and clear communication about their services and warranties.

Can a shingle roof be repaired instead of replaced? In some cases, localized repairs might be sufficient, but extensive damage or aging shingles often require a full roof replacement to ensure long-term protection.
